    Question Gaming Alerts of Dragons Den?

    A couple of years ago Theo Phaphitis of the Dragons Den was shown to invest a serious amount of money into the Gaming Alerts Affililate site. Now checking the URL it has closed down.

    Anyone know what (presumably) went wrong?

    Theo decided that he wanted to work more closely with the Gaming Alerts team and decided that he wanted to move the entire company into his own offices.

    He then decided that he wanted them to do the SEO and spend most of their time working on his Ryman brand and not developing Gaming Alerts.

    This obviously wasnt ideal for Gaming Alerts, so eventually they agreed to go their separate ways. I believe that the money was given back and the Jack Media guys (who were also Gaming Alerts), decided to focus on Jack.
